Tottenham Hotspur want to raid Premier League neighbours Watford for Abdoulaye Doucoure – who in turn want Callum McGregor from Celtic.

Mousa Dembele limped out of Tottenham’s 2-0 Premier League win against Watford last week and may never be seen in a Spurs kit again with a summer move beckoning.

But was his replacement sharing a pitch that Monday night?

According to The Sunday People (11th February, page 51), Tottenham manager Mauricio Pochettino is a big fan of the £25 million-rated Watford powerhouse Abdoulaye Doucoure, who has shone for The Hornets this season with his colossal displays in the centre of the park.

And if Spurs are hoping to bring in the Frenchman as Dembele’s successor, they may be looking for help from Celtic.

According to The Sun, The Hoops face a challenge holding onto midfielder Callum McGregor this summer with Watford keen on the £10 million-rated Scot. And though McGregor is hardly a carbon copy of Doucoure, he possesses a similarly dynamic qualities and the ability to drive forward and score goals from midfield.

The 24-year-old McGregor has 11 strikes to his name this season.

So if he does bring an end to a lifelong association with Celtic, which The Sun suggests is possible as he wants to prove himself in England, McGregor signing for Watford could set off a transfer roulette with Doucoure eventually ending up in North London.

Tottenham find a replacement for Dembele, Watford find a replacement for Doucoure, and Celtic get £10 million for a squad player.

Everybody wins.
